sslug-teknik team mailing list archive
-
sslug-teknik team
-
Mailing list archive
-
Message #99958
Re: At finde JPG/jpg filer med 'find'
> Hej liste og guruer...
>
> - åh...den er triviel denne her, men jeg kan altså ikke se i mine
> notater, hvordan man gør.
>
> Jeg vil gerne finde og kopiere (med scp eller rsync), alle jpg/JPG filer
> der ligger i /home. Jeg har root-adgang.
>
> Filerne kan have tossede navne, altså med æøå og mellemrum osv.
>
> Jeg mente jeg kunne lave et lille script (bash) med 'find' osv.
> Jeg mente forkert, suk...
>
> Any hints?
>
find . -iname '*.jpg' -print0|xargs -0 -I {} echo {}
Erstat "echo" med det du gerne vil have der sker.
Tit går det "galt" med find når folk har specielle filnavne. Det er klaret
med "-print0" option - som korrekt overgiver det fulde navn til xargs (når
xargs bruges med -0).
Kan det hjælpe lidt, med at komme videre med dit script?
Mvh
JesperKP
Follow ups
References